This Kellogg's Bran Flakes caddy set featuring the 1950s Happy Hostess with the Mostess comes with a journal, a notepad, an address book and 10 notecards with envelopes. Kellogg's uses an illustration of a woman smiling while tying a white ribbon at the nape of her neck as the cover picture on the caddy's contents and on the caddy itself. The woman is wearing a blue apron and has a white bandanna on her head. She is pictured in a kitchen with blue tiled walls, her elbow resting on a blue counter with a red stripe and a box of Kellogg's Bran Flakes in front of her. Her speech bubble reads, "I keep fit...the peasant way..."
The notepad is the only piece with a different cover. The notepad cover is light blue and has a woman in an apron with a towel tucked into the apron. She is wearing high heels and holding up another apron and towel. There is an advertisement at the bottom of the notepad for an apron & towel set for 50 cents.
Will Keith Kellogg founded Kellogg's in 1906 in Battle Creek, Michigan and Bran Flakes were introduced in 1915. They are still in production today.Location
